But with so many great used buys on the market, how do you choose? Well, we’ve got a few ideas for you. Take a look at our list of America’s top 10 fastest-selling used cars.

Toyota Prius Plug-In: Selling in an average of just 19.7 days, the Toyota Prius tops our list of America’s fastest-selling used cars. The Prius holds its value unbelievably well and keeps more gas money in your pocket – all while being a friend to the environment.

Nissan Leaf: Selling in an average of 24.3 days, the Nissan Leaf is the most affordable and highest-rated pure electric car on the market. An excellent choice for commuters, the Leaf delivers an estimated range of 84 miles each charge.

Tesla Model S: Ah, the Tesla. Selling in 26.1 days on average, the Tesla Model S is an incredibly attractive electric car with an incredibly attractive range. While not the cheapest offering on the market, finding one used means you’ll be saving a pretty penny.

Hyundai Veloster Turbo: Selling in an average of 27.8 days, the Hyundai Veloster Turbo has got plenty of sporty curb appeal. With a 200-horsepower turbo four-cylinder engine and finely-tuned suspension, the Veloster Turbo is perfect for those who make fun a top priority.

Infiniti QX60: The QX60, Infiniti’s gorgeous three-row crossover SUV, sells in just 27.9 days on average. Spacious, luxurious, and boasting every high-end amenity you’d expect from Infiniti, the QX60 is the ideal way to transport the whole family in style.

Infiniti QX56: Up next is the QX56, the plush and more traditional luxury SUV from Infiniti that sells in an average of 29 days. A car-based crossover that’s miles ahead of the competition, the QX56 will get you, your friends, and all your stuff pretty much anywhere you need to go.

Lexus CT200h: Based on the Prius but proudly bearing the enviable Lexus name, the CT200h sells in an average of just 29.4 days. With sharp style, high fuel economy, and remarkable reliability, the Lexus CT200h is certainly an attractive used-car option.

Toyota Highlander Hybrid: One of the most popular crossover SUVs in the auto industry today, the Toyota Highlander Hybrid sells in an average of 29.6 days. And we can see why – it’s rugged, reliable, and green to boot.

Lexus RX350: A smaller and more streamlined crossover Lexus, the RX350 sells in just 29.7 days on average. A midsize crossover that delivers the ultimate in luxury and comfort, the RX350 has earned its fair share of rave reviews.

Mazda2: Pint-sized but big on charm, the Mazda2 sells in an average of 29.9 days. While it may be last on our list of fast-sellers, it’s certainly not least: the Mazda2 offers plenty of style and pluck for your buck.
